Transaction 268638c231b0ba80fdde535b74d91b9b61d3457e2d7e19e19049e6ca17aa92c2
1 Input
1 Output
-
268638c231b0ba80fdde535b74d91b9b61d3457e2d7e19e19049e6ca17aa92c2:0
- value
- 1996992
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f301a901567b36014b66b0f6c46429df2ff8330e OP_EQUAL
- address
- 3Pqv7WWh3XzpJxbmPPhyoZWbDh1aobCAsy